Abstract
A new architecture of IP over WDM optical network is introduced, it is based on time-division and wave-division multiplexing switching. Congestion probability and optimal number of available wavelengths of this network are analyzed. In order to solve bottleneck, we present a scheme named random access algorithm, the performance of this algorithm is calculated. Our evaluation indicates that it is an efficient way to solve bottleneck and improve the usage of wavelength channels with low latency.
